One board, many scenarios
The G24 is designed with universal compatibility for 24 VDC systems. The predefined scenarios of the KING, Couper and Prince motor series ship inside the board: at installation, instead of wrestling with a long parameter list, the relevant scenario is selected and the system takes on its character. From sliding gates to swing gates, different applications meet on the same board platform.
LCD display: Knowledge, not guesswork
Parameter programming happens on the LCD display. In the field this translates to: a setting is verified by eye rather than by guess, a change made at commissioning can be read on the screen, and what the board says at the moment of a fault is unambiguous. Remote-control learning runs through the same interface; a bluetooth option is offered separately for hard-to-reach installation points.
Protection: The board’s silent duty
Current, temperature and phase protection functions are standard equipment on the G24. When the motor strains, the line heats up or the supply degrades, the board pulls the system into protection — guarding the expensive motor, and the even more expensive continuity of the operation.
